Autodesk Inventor Professional builds on Inventor to: ![]() Take advantage of advanced 3D CAD capabilities, including additional simulations, path systems, and new tooling capabilities. ![]() Digital Prototyping implemented in Inventor makes it possible to improve the quality of products, reduce development costs and accelerate time to market. Inventor Professional helps to go beyond 3D to Digital Prototyping technology based on a high-accuracy 3D- model, which allows the designing, visualization, and analysis of products before making the first sample. Autodesk Inventor Professional contains a complete set of flexible tools for 3D engineering design, analysis, production, tooling, designing bespoke, and exchanging design data. ![]()
